Output 8a3a0e21613e58f33aba24cd744cd441aa7318d901b9744455c0641814f00a95:0

value
11424633
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ecc3435cee43f2b5cf873b8e85d4b7db68dc82e4 OP_EQUALVERIFY OP_CHECKSIG
address
1NatPPmbsbnqHxgMmnoz2bRVM8p4nyLnuT
transaction
8a3a0e21613e58f33aba24cd744cd441aa7318d901b9744455c0641814f00a95
confirmations
464552
spent
true